| | | High-grade Mass Flow Controller MODEL 3200 series | | |
| | | |
| | | Model 3200 Series Mass Flow Controller is an advanced model designed as a successor of the 3910 Series that enjoys a wide use for diverse applications such as manufacture of semiconductors, LCDs, combustion equipment, analytical devices, and biotechnology fields. Its high performance is equal to a new standard of KOFLOC. Features | | |
| | | Skofloc 3200 | | |
| | | |
| | | • Equipped with a temperature follow-up type current difference detection flow sensor (patent applied for) to ensure high accuracy and high-speed response • Use of a normally closed valve to ensure safety • Can be used for control of various types of gases thanks to the incorporated CF switching feature. • Reduced dead volume thanks to the diaphragm seat valve • Control of small quantities of flows available up to 1 SCCM full scale (SR option) • Low differential pressure type control available for combustible gases (LP option) | | |

| | | Standard Specifications | | |
| | | Dimensions | | |
| | | |
| | | | | | | | | | Flow range (at N2 calibration conditions) | 10SCCM-20SLM | | | | Valve type | Normally closed, Solenoid, Diaphragm seat valve | | | | Control range | 2%-100%F.S. | | | | Response | 1 sec. or less to within ±2% of full scale of final value typical for 0-100% response | | | | Accuracy | Within ±1.0% F.S. | | | | Linearity | Within ±0.5% F.S. | | | | Repeatability | Within ±0.2% F.S. | | | | Operating differential pressure | F.S.<5SLM 49kPa-294kPa * Low differential pressure specification depends on types of gas and flow rates to be used. | | | | 5<F.S.<20SLM 98kPa-294kPa | | | | Proof pressure | 980kPa | | | | Leak rate | 1x10-8 Pa-mVs or less | | | | Working temperature range | 0-50°C (Accuracy guarantee: 15-35°C) | | | | Materials of parts in contact with gases | Body: SUS 316L | | | | Diaphragm: SUS 316 | | | | Valve seat: PTFE | | | | Seals: Viton® (Optional: Neoprene® or NBR) | | | | Joint | Standard: 1/4SWL® | | | | Optional: 1/8SWL®, 1/4VCR®, Rc 1/4, etc. | | | | Electrical connections* | Dsub 9-pin male connector per KFC standard (SEMI standard) | | | | Flow rate input signals | 0-5VDC | | | | Flow rate output signals* | 0-5VDC | | | | Required power supply * | +15VDC (±5%) 100mA, -15VDC (±5%) 200mA | | | | | | | | | |

| | | Because a differential input system is used for the product, pin 4 (Power source COM) and pin 7 (Flow output COM) are connected inside the mass flow controller while pin 8 (Flow input Lo) is isolated. In case of a single-ended connection, connect pin 8 to pin 4. | | |
